.elementor-3947 .elementor-element.elementor-element-e13ffe0{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:60px;--padding-bottom:60px;--padding-left:0px;--padding-right:0px;}:root{--page-title-display:none;}/* Start custom CSS */.elementor-field-group-field_b5e39eb {
    text-align: center !important;
}
.full p {
    width: 100% !important;
}
.half {
    display: inline-block !important;
    
    width: 49.5% !important;
}
.full-1 {
    display: inline-block !important;
    width: 33% !important;
}
.full {
    width: 100% !important;
}
.sign-image {
        width: 100% !important;
    height: 35px !important;
}
.wpcf7-submit {
    width: 100% !important;
}
.cf7mls_back.action-button {
    width: 100% !important;
}
.cf7mls_next.cf7mls_btn.action-button {
    width: 100% !important;
}
.cf7mls_back {
    background-color: #25318d !important;
    color: #fff !important;
}
.cf7mls_next {
    background-color: #e21c21 !important;
}
@media (max-width: 426px) {
    .half {
    display: block !important;
    
    width: 100% !important;
}
.full-1 {
    display: block !important;
    width: 100% !important;
}
}/* End custom CSS */